Trails End: Rockfish sandwich.

Pacific Grill: grilled cheese or hot dog, both much fancier than the name implies. The ice cream cookie is probably the best dessert at the resort.

McKees: I like the meatloaf, maybe I've had good luck with the cook. I also like the Uncle Larry's burger, and the Chicken Pot Pie (more of a chicken stew with biscuits floated on top). The scotch eggs are a great appetizer, although for 8 bucks you don't get much.

Tufted Puffin: tri tip sandwich.

 

In town the Edgewater has a really good rockfish entree.

yeah the grilled cheese was highly memorable at Pac. so was the chicken vegetable soup there.

i only tried the shepards pie and pizza at McKees and the shepards pie was pretty tasty. the pizza was ok.

we went with a group of 60 so we had buffet style dinners at MacDonald Hall which basically is the food from McKees. i remember the pork ribs being pretty tasty as well as all the chicken options we had each nite.

the last night we had the meatloaf and it was a bit dry, but i'll chalk that up to being buffet style.

i had this breakfast brown rice bowl at Bandon trails and that was pretty tasty. it was a bit different than what i was expecting as it was almost like a fusion fried rice. in general the bandon trails food was more fusion and lux. probably too refined for my taste buds. i also had this lunch chicken burrito and it was a bit too bland for me, just not seasoned well.

i definitely preferred the food at Pac... their breakfast burrito was pretty bomb too.
